Bill Summary

Campaign finance; prohibited personal use of campaign Campaign finance; prohibited personal use of campaign funds; complaints, hearings, civil penalty, and advisory opinions. Prohibits any person from converting contributions to a candidate or his campaign committee to personal use. Current law only prohibits such conversion of contributions with regard to disbursement of surplus funds at the dissolution of a campaign or political committee. The bill provides that a contribution is considered to have been converted to personal use if the contribution, in whole or in part, is used to fulfill any commitment, obligation, or expense that would exist irrespective of the person's seeking, holding, or maintaining public office but allows a contribution to be used for the ordinary and accepted expenses related to campaigning for or holding elective office, including the use of campaign funds to pay for the candidate's child care expenses that are incurred as a direct result of campaign activity. The bill provides that any person subject to the personal use ban may request an advisory opinion from the State Board of Elections on such matters. The bill directs the State Board of Elections to adopt emergency regulations similar to those promulgated by the Federal Election Commission to implement the provisions of the bill and to publish an updated summary of Virginia campaign finance law that reflects the State Board of Elections' and Attorney General's guidance on the provisions of such law that prohibit the personal use of campaign funds and any new regulations promulgated by the State Board of Elections.

AI Summary

This bill prohibits the personal use of campaign funds, establishes a process for the State Board of Elections to review complaints about the misuse of campaign funds, and allows individuals to request advisory opinions on the use of campaign funds. Key provisions include: - Defining what constitutes the personal use of campaign funds and prohibiting such use, except for ordinary and necessary campaign-related expenses and some child care expenses. - Establishing a complaint process where individuals can file complaints about alleged personal use of campaign funds, and requiring the State Board of Elections to investigate and hold public hearings on credible complaints. - Allowing the State Board of Elections to require repayment of improperly used funds and/or impose civil penalties for willful violations. - Authorizing the State Board of Elections to issue advisory opinions on the use of campaign funds. - Directing the State Board of Elections to adopt emergency regulations and publish guidance on the personal use restrictions.
